ALERT: PickPath Optimizer — Stale Route Cache

This alert fires when the Lundqvist warehouse pick-list optimizer serves routes computed from bin data older than 30 minutes. Stale routes cause pickers to visit empty bins, which inflates pick times and triggers downstream SLA alarms. First, check whether the bin-sync worker is lagging; second, confirm the cache invalidation job ran on schedule. Do not manually flush the cache without coordinating with the floor lead. Step-by-step remediation is documented on this internal page:

wiki page, kahog-hahig: https://vault.zemvargrid.internal/display/deploy/repo/settings/merge_requests/job/settings/6f3b933774dbc5320a4daa18

// Versioning constants for the Pinwheel shared component library.
//
// Pinwheel follows a pinned-minor scheme: consuming apps (Driftboard,
// Cobbleworks Admin, and the Marlet portal) resolve against the minor
// version declared here, never against latest. If you're on call and a
// rollout looks wrong, check that these constants match the manifest in
// the release branch before doing anything else. Bumping the major here
// triggers a full rebuild of every consumer, so don't do it casually.
// The pinned values are as follows.

tuning table, kageg-tawig:
RATE_LIMITS = {
    "fraeth": 344,
    "lamvan": 467,
    "feneth": 346,
    "fraiel": 293,
    "novvan": 861,
    "pelix": 710,
    "silir": 416,
}

Quick heads-up on Pinwheel UI versioning: we cut a minor release every sprint, and anything touching component props needs a changeset file in the PR. No changeset, no merge — the bot will nag you. Majors are rare and go through the design council first. The full policy, with examples of what counts as breaking, lives on the internal page below.

wiki page, bahip-yahip: https://grafana.qirvanlabs.corp/browse/display/projects/cc3a1b9dbfc9

Q: How do bulk edits work in the Fennelworth admin table?

A: Bulk edits are staged, not immediate. Selecting rows and applying a change writes to a pending set, which any admin can review before commit. Commits above 500 rows require a second approver from the Ostler ops group. Reverts are possible within 24 hours via the snapshot tab. Failed commits leave rows untouched. If the staging store's lock gets stuck and you must force-unseal it, use the recovery passphrase directly below.

strongbox words: holax-rusax-jorath-aldeth